What do electromagnetic forces affect?

The electromagnetic force is responsible for the interaction of charged particles. In particular, it describes how negatively charged electrons interact with positively charge atomic nuclei to form atoms.

How do electromagnetic forces work?

The electromagnetic force, also called the Lorentz force, acts between charged particles, like negatively charged electrons and positively charged protons. Opposite charges attract one another, while like charges repel. The particles create a magnetic field around them as they move.

How do electromagnetic forces affect atoms?

The electromagnetic force binds negatively charged electrons to positively charged atomic nuclei and gives rise to the bonding between atoms to form matter in bulk. The strong force binds quarks together within protons, neutrons, and other subatomic particles.

What is electromagnetic force explain with example?

The fundamental force associated with electric and magnetic fields. The electromagnetic force is carried by the photon and is responsible for atomic structure, chemical reactions, the attractive and repulsive forces associated with electrical charge and magnetism, and all other electromagnetic phenomena.
